Buy Maintenance
- Craft & execute innovative and tactical plans that deliver against and the overarching brand and business objectives
- Negotiate & execute buys - collaborate with vendors to develop test and learn opportunities
- Allocate, adjust and monitor schedules to ensure delivery to client goals/network guarantees.
- Provide tracking reports and post-buy delivery analyses on quarterly and annual bases
- Fulfill client requests, collect data and information regarding TV ratings and industry trends
- Register budgets, email specs, analyze plans, call in mix revisions and optimizations
- Develop of Creative rotation sheet for digital delivered buys
- Coordinate with Platform Logistics for digital campaign execution
- Evaluate and assess vendors using proprietary research tools and industry knowledge
- Participate or lead campaign activation and provide client updates on campaign status
- Bachelor’s degree
- 1 years of Video media buying, negotiation and implementation experience in an agency environment is required. You should be up to speed and fluent on the ever-evolving Video landscape and industry trends
- Aptitude for mathematical concepts and an understanding of the video marketplace
- Able to understand application of, use of industry tools such as (DDS/Prisma, ComsCore, Nielsen, AdViews, eMarketer, etc)
- Excellent presentation, verbal, and written skills
